A lawyer can assess eligibility and the most appropriate compensation options.<br><br>Statute of Limitations<br><br>Legal actions filed in the name of mesothelioma patients must respect legal deadlines referred to as statutes of limitations. State laws set these deadlines, and they differ from state to state. A lawyer who is familiar with mesothelioma law applicable to your area can help you understand the deadline to file your case, and ensure it is filed within the timeframe.<br><br>The mesothelioma statute of limitations differs from other personal injury lawsuits due in part to the fact that asbestos exposure usually occurs decades before symptoms appear. It may take years to identify the disease, so victims may not be aware of their diagnosis for a long time. This is why asbestos victims must file a claim immediately even if they're not yet certain of their diagnosis.<br><br>The discovery rule was adopted by the courts in order to give asbestos victims enough time to file a mesothelioma case. This ruling, which was adopted in 1973 as a part of a decision in the Borel v. Fibreboard case, states that the statute of limitations does not start until the victims or their lawyers have learned they have an asbestos-related condition.<br><br>Moreover, mesothelioma victims could be entitled to compensation through trust funds that have been established by bankruptcy proceedings to compensate victims. Trusts can have different limits of time, based on who administers them.
